Buttercup Beach
Buttercup Beach is a beach in Genesee, Michigan. Buttercup Beach is situated nearby to the motorhome stopover Wolverine Campground, as well as near the nature reserve White Cedar Swamps Sanctuary.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Columbiaville and Otisville.
Columbiaville
Village
Columbiaville is a village in Lapeer County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 702 at the 2020 census. Located along the Flint River, the village is mostly within Marathon Township with a small portion extending south into Oregon Township. Columbiaville is situated 4 miles northeast of Buttercup Beach.
Otisville
Village
Otisville is a village in Forest Township, Genesee County in the U.S. state of Michigan. As of the 2020 census, Otisville had a population of 819. It is located along M-15, just south of M-57. It is part of the Flint metropolitan area. Otisville is situated 4½ miles northwest of Buttercup Beach.
